Baggage Handling Process

The baggage handling process involves the movement of luggage from check-in counters to airplanes and then back to passengers at their destination.

Key Features

  • Check-in
  • Security screening
  • Baggage sorting
  • Loading onto aircraft
  • Claiming at destination

Pros

  • Efficient baggage handling can reduce airport congestion and improve passenger experience
  • Proper handling ensures passengers receive their luggage in a timely manner

Cons

  • Delays or mishandling of baggage can result in inconvenience for passengers
  • Lost or damaged luggage can lead to customer dissatisfaction
